Answer:

Solution is x = 8 , y = 4.

Step-by-step explanation:

2x - 3y = 4 (1)

3y - x = 4   (2)

To solve the given equation graphically

first we find points to draw the graph.

For equation 2x - 3y = 4

put y = 2, we get

2x - 3 × 2 = 4

2x - 6 = 4

2x = 10 ⇒ x = 5

put y = 6

2x - 3 × 6 = 4

2x - 18 = 4

2x = 22 ⇒ x = 11

Points for equation (1) are ( 5 , 2 ) , ( 11 , 6 )

For equation 3y - x = 4

put x = 2, we get

3y - 2 = 4

3y = 6

y = 2

put x = 5

3y - 5 = 4

3y = 9

y = 3

Points for equation (2) are ( 2 , 2 ) , ( 5 , 3 )

Now we draw graph with above points.

Graph is attached.

Solution of both equation is point of intersection of lines in graph

.i.e., ( 8 , 4 )

Therefor, Solution is x = 8 , y = 4.
